Well I have had my TOMKAT for just over 2 weeks trust me if you can buy it bare that is the way to go. It came with a hostage rest. I have shot 300 or so arrows and the brushes are wore out. The sights are Toxonics they are pretty good but I have seen better But as for the bow it is very fast and has a smooth draw and shoots straight with very little noise and vibs. The bow was well worth the $269.00 I gave for it.
